The cost of an extra key for your car can vary widely depending on the model and make of your car. The price can also differ according to the type of key you have. For instance, a traditional key can be replaced for less than $50, while remote key fobs can cost more than $100. If you have an old vehicle that has an old ignition system, the cost of a modern model may be more expensive.

Many modern cars require either the use of a remote transmitter or key fob to start the motor. They can be costly. Additionally, certain cars have special features that require a key fob in order to operate, like mirror folding, alarm activation and Bluetooth tracking.
Many car dealerships will issue keys for you, provided that you can provide proof of ownership. All you need to bring is the owner's manual, or registration, along with the VIN number of your car. The dealership can use this information to create new keys and immobilizer codes.
You should expect to pay a higher price for keys replacement if you own a luxury vehicle or car that is premium. Keys that are difficult to manufacture and have electronic components which need to be programmed. As a result, they could cost more than $500 to replace.

One of the major factors that determines the price of a replacement key is the type of key you have. There are three types of keys that are traditional mechanical keys, transponder keys, and key fobs. The most basic mechanical key, also called traditional keys, has no electronic components, and is relatively inexpensive to replace. On the other side, transponder keys are a more complex form of key that is hard to duplicate. They require a special key-cutting equipment and are usually more expensive than mechanical keys. Additionally, key fobs are equipped with sophisticated electronics which make them more expensive than transponder keys, or even mechanical keys.

A typical key copying job at a local locksmith costs between $15 and 40 dollars. This will cover the cost of both the key blank and the labor required to duplicate it. The key blank could also require programming to match your vehicle which could result in additional fees.

Traditional keys are usually cheaper than transponder or smart keys. They emit a code that is verified with the immobilizer chip inside the vehicle in order to open doors and start the engine. The cost of a standard key could range from $25 to $100, but the price of a smart or transponder key may be higher. The keys have to be programmed by a licensed locksmith or dealer. This can add to the cost.
